Output 57b86dab40a920f115598d1ec931d4002b88ac0fc72ad43a450526ccd0c66f19:17

value
3894
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4405df3f49fd947d32071e3c5544e80540185b5d234d7a096d4e8085a18dbe30
address
bc1pgsza706flk286vs8rc79238gq4qpsk6aydxh5ztdf6qgtgvdhccqjaw4c8
transaction
57b86dab40a920f115598d1ec931d4002b88ac0fc72ad43a450526ccd0c66f19
spent
true